Scout Takes a Look at Some of the Top Regional Storylines Heading in to the Under Armour Game (Scout)
quote:

Southeast

DeAngelo Gibbs will enter the Under Armour All-America game week uncommitted and enrolling at a school just a week after the game. Gibbs only took three official visits — Alabama, Auburn and Georgia. Auburn appears to be on the outside looking in, and Tennessee, a school at one time considered a favorite has faded, and it appears to be down to Alabama and Georgia. The Crimson Tide have made a big push, so can they steal him out of Georgia's backyard? He never gives anything away in interviews, he has kept some guessing, so when his announcement on January 1, 2017 is the biggest storyline out of the South.

quote:

East

What happens with five-star offensive tackle Calvin Ashley, who committed to Auburn in May when he was at Orlando Dr. Philips, but now is at Washington (D.C.) St. John's and giving Maryland a very hard look? Ashley has a pair of teammates committed to Maryland, he is really listening the Terps' pitch of the DMV (D.C, Maryland, Virginia) to Maryland in keeping the talent home. There are three Auburn commits in the game, and each will have a chance to grab Ashley's ear and make sure he is solid with the Tigers.

quote:

Midlands

Scout's No. 1 rated defensive tackle Marvin Wilson is set to announce his top five at some point during the week and there has already been some speculation about who is and who is not going to be on that final cut list. Wilson has already taken official visits to see schools like Florida State, Ohio State and Oklahoma. He only has two official visits remaining that he can use in January in front of a National Signing Day decision on February 1. Who will be in and who will be out? Stay tuned.
